MOSCOW and AMSTERDAM, the Netherlands, Sept. 08, 2016 -- Yandex N.V. (NASDAQ:YNDX) (“Yandex”), one of the largest European internet companies and the leading search provider in Russia, today announced that it has terminated the Framework Agreement entered into on February 19, 2016 with Krasnaya Roza 1875 Limited, a Cypriot company (“KR1875”) (the “Framework Agreement”), pursuant to which Yandex was to become the sole owner of the company which holds title to the office complex in central Moscow (the “Red Rose”) that houses the Yandex group’s Russian headquarters.
Yandex has opted to terminate the Framework Agreement because of changing market conditions. The Framework Agreement allows for Yandex to terminate the Framework Agreement at any time prior to closing. In the event of the termination of the agreement, the Framework Agreement stipulates that Yandex will reimburse KR1875 for certain fees and expense incurred in connection with the transaction, up to a maximum of 45 million rubles (approximately $700,000). Yandex believes that after the reimbursement of these costs to KR1875, it remains in the company’s and stockholders’ interest to terminate the Framework Agreement. Yandex plans to remain at the Red Rose through the end of the lease term but may consider other options for when the lease term expires.
